Chiffon scarves have transcended mere fashion accessories to become symbols of elegance, versatility, and cultural expression. Their lightweight fabric and ethereal drape make them a favorite among fashion enthusiasts and everyday wearers alike. Chiffon, a lightweight, plain-woven fabric, distinguishes itself with a slightly rough texture that complements its soft transparency. This delicate balance grants the scarf a flowing silhouette that's both sophisticated and dynamic.

Professional expertise in the fabric and fashion industry continually highlights the chiffon scarf as a staple across fashion collections. Designers leverage chiffon’s light, airy nature to craft scarves that bring vibrancy and texture to an ensemble. Experts suggest owning a diverse range of chiffon scarves in multiple colors and patterns, as they can refresh older outfits and reflect current style trends without necessitating an entirely new wardrobe. Their easy maintenance—a simple hand wash with mild detergent followed by air-drying—ensures they remain pristine over years of use, reinforcing their status as an invaluable wardrobe staple.
